A Chance to write for children's TV


BBC writersroom has teamed up with the BAFTA winning channel to launch a brand new competition, GET A SQUIGGLE ON! It will give new writers from different backgrounds and experiences an opportunity to develop their professional skills working with the CBeebies team. 
The competition aims to inspire writers to be as creative and imaginative as they like in order to write a 20-minute live action script that will captivate young minds. It can be in any contemporary genre, including Drama, Comedy, Music, Dance, Puppets, Educational (with a light touch) or a combination of more than one.
A shortlist of 20-25 writers will be invited to a masterclass, where they will hear from experienced writers and CBeebies experts, and get an invaluable opportunity to hone their writing skills. The lucky final 8-10 shortlisted writers will spend an intensive residential week developing their work, bolstering their writer’s ‘toolbox’ and craft, and working with the CBeebies team. 

A selection of tailored learning resources are available on the BBC writersroom website to help get people inspired and guide them through the competition process.  Click on the title of this post to go straight there
The closing date for entries is Thursday 14th July
